Forecast: Gas Oil and Diesel Oil (Excluding Biofuel Portion) Final Consumption in Non-Metallic Minerals Sector in the UK

The analysis of gas oil and diesel oil consumption in the UK’s non-metallic minerals sector reveals a consistent decline from 2024 to 2028. The consumption stood at 6.48 thousand terajoules in 2024 and is expected to decrease to 6.34 thousand terajoules by 2028. In 2023, the consumption level was at 6.52 thousand terajoules. Year-over-year, the sector shows a slight decline with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) illustrating a minor reduction over the five-year period.
